diff options
Diffstat (limited to 'app/models/project_auto_devops.rb')
-rw-r--r-- | app/models/project_auto_devops.rb | 14 |
1 files changed, 7 insertions, 7 deletions
diff --git a/app/models/project_auto_devops.rb b/app/models/project_auto_devops.rb index e353a6443c4..d865c8832ed 100644 --- a/app/models/project_auto_devops.rb +++ b/app/models/project_auto_devops.rb @@ -6,13 +6,13 @@ class ProjectAutoDevops < ActiveRecord::Base enum deploy_strategy: { continuous: 0, manual: 1, - timed_incremental: 2 + timed_incremental: 2, } scope :enabled, -> { where(enabled: true) } scope :disabled, -> { where(enabled: false) } - validates :domain, allow_blank: true, hostname: { allow_numeric_hostname: true } + validates :domain, allow_blank: true, hostname: {allow_numeric_hostname: true} after_save :create_gitlab_deploy_token, if: :needs_to_create_deploy_token? @@ -33,7 +33,7 @@ class ProjectAutoDevops < ActiveRecord::Base def predefined_variables Gitlab::Ci::Variables::Collection.new.tap do |variables| if has_domain? - variables.append(key: 'AUTO_DEVOPS_DOMAIN', + variables.append(key: "AUTO_DEVOPS_DOMAIN", value: domain.presence || instance_domain) end @@ -59,11 +59,11 @@ class ProjectAutoDevops < ActiveRecord::Base def deployment_strategy_default_variables Gitlab::Ci::Variables::Collection.new.tap do |variables| if manual? - variables.append(key: 'STAGING_ENABLED', value: '1') - variables.append(key: 'INCREMENTAL_ROLLOUT_ENABLED', value: '1') # deprecated - variables.append(key: 'INCREMENTAL_ROLLOUT_MODE', value: 'manual') + variables.append(key: "STAGING_ENABLED", value: "1") + variables.append(key: "INCREMENTAL_ROLLOUT_ENABLED", value: "1") # deprecated + variables.append(key: "INCREMENTAL_ROLLOUT_MODE", value: "manual") elsif timed_incremental? - variables.append(key: 'INCREMENTAL_ROLLOUT_MODE', value: 'timed') + variables.append(key: "INCREMENTAL_ROLLOUT_MODE", value: "timed") end end end |